Ingredients for Garlic Steak Bites
- beef stew meat (You should be able to find a package of beef labeled “beef stew meat” at your local grocery store already cut up. If you can’t find that, you can buy your favorite cut of beef and cut it up into chunks)
- beefy onion soup mix (Lipton is what I usually buy, but any store brand works great)
- beef broth
- salt
- pepper
- minced garlic
- onion powder
- garlic powder
- oregano
- yellow onion
- small to medium-sized russet potatoes
- Parmesan cheese
How to Make Garlic Steak Bites
Garlic Steak Bites are the perfect thing to make when you want a delicious steak but don’t want to slave away on the stove. These little steak cubes are a low-stress way to make tender and juicy beef. Plus, they come out perfectly every time!
To start, spray the inside of a large slow cooker with non-stick spray. Add the beef, onion, onion soup mix, broth, minced garlic, and seasonings and stir well to coat the beef in the seasonings.
Add the cubed potatoes and stir to combine everything together.
Cover with the lid and cook on LOW for 7 hours or HIGH for 5 hours. The beef should be tender and the potatoes should be soft.
Stir in the Parmesan cheese just before serving. Serve with a side salad, steamed veggies, or some yummy homemade rolls for a complete meal.
